Google Chrome Frame (Histoire)
Pour l'histoire, un plugin pour le défunt Internet Explorer qui ajoute au navigateur de Microsoft, le compilateur JavaScript de Chrome et la reconnaissance de HTML 5!
En fait HTML 5 a été incorporé par Microsoft à Internet Explorer, puis à Edge et finalement, Microsoft a adopté en 2019 le même moteur de rendu que Google, Blink, pour son navigateur, ce qui élimine tout problème de compatibilité!
La version stable de Chrome Frame, est disponible depuis le 22 septembre 2010 et de nombreux sites ont ajouté le code dans leurs pages. Le support et la distribution ont été abandonnés en janvier 2014.
Ce plugin fonctionne sur Internet Explorer 6, 7 et les versions suivantes. Google veut briser un barrière qui empêche le Web d'évoluer: le navigateur le plus répandu et son manque de compatibilité avec les nouveaux standards.
Lorsqu'il sera reconnu, Internet Explorer se mettra à fonctionner sous WebKit, le moteur de rendu de Chrome et Safari, et utilisera le compilateur ultra-rapide JavaScript en remplacement de l'interpréteur de IE.
L'intérêt de ce plugin est énorme pour la compatibilité des applications Web et le deviendra encore plus avec l'intégration de WebGL dans Webkit, qui permettre d'avoir des application en 3D sur le navigateur: un Web bien différent!
WebGL est aussi supporté par Firefox depuis la version 3.7.
Depuis mai 2011, le plugin peut s'installer sans droit d'administrateur, donc sur les vieilles version d'IE qui sont intégrées à un serveur et ne peuvent être mises à jour.
Liste des fonctions de Frame
- Le mode hors ligne.
- Les balises <video> et <audio>. Microsoft prévoit en outre de les implémenter dans IE.
- Canvas.
- WebGL.
- CSS 3.
- Compilateur JavaScript.
- Compatibilité Acid 3.
Voir la vidéo. (Couper d'abord le son!)
Utilisation
Une balise présente dans le code d'une page Web affichera un message invitant l'internaute à télécharger le plugin. Celui-ci une fois installé, IE fonctionnera comme Chrome et tirera parti de HTML 5.
Réaction de Microsoft
On s'attendait à ce que Microsoft n'a pas apprécié cette initiative qui favorisait HTML 5 au détriment de leur solution propre, Silverlight. La firme met en avant un problème de sécurité:
Etant donné les problèmes de sécurité avec les plugins en général et Google Chrome en particulier, Google Frame en tant que plugin double la surface d'attaque pour les malware et scripts malicieux.
Source ZDNet. Depuis Microsoft s'est recentré sur HTML 5.
Le plus amusant est qu'une vulnérabilité vient d'être découverte dans un plugin installé silencieusement par Microsoft dans Firefox, le plugin Windows Presentation Foundation, ce contre quoi Microsoft lui-même vous met en garde! Microsoft explique comment désactiver le plugin! Ils sont bien placés pour connaître les problèmes de sécurité dans les plugins.
Liens
- Code à ajouter à vos pages ou .htaccess. Ce code invite vos visiteurs à installer le plugin si besoin, si la page utilise HTML 5.